The safety light curtain is a key equipment to ensure production safety at the automobile production line . It uses infrared beam detection mechanism to prevent personnel from accidentally touching or entering dangerous areas and is widely used in high-risk processes such as stamping, welding, and assembly.

G-TEK laser vehicle separator has emerged, and the LMW-PI laser vehicle detector integrates a laser emitting device and a laser receiving device internally. Its working principle is based on TOF, which can detect changes in the distance of objects passing through the device in real time, thereby perceiving the contour of objects. Combined with millimeter wave radar, it has the characteristics of high accuracy, strong anti-interference, and multi applicability, and can be widely used in vehicle separation, event triggering and other scenarios, replacing light grids and loop detectors.

G-TEK LSD111 laser axle identifier adopts non-contact detection technology, which is easy to install and maintain. Its working principle is based on the TOF principle, which can detect real-time changes in the distance of the tire passing through the device, thereby perceiving the tire contour and determining the vehicle's axle information. It can replace light gratings, laser vehicle detectors, and loop detectors. It can be widely used in vehicle type recognition, vehicle separation, overloading at high-way entrance and other occasions.

The main function of identifying the driving shaft at highway toll stations is to ensure the accuracy and fairness of toll collection, prevent fare evasion, and improve traffic efficiency. By identifying the number and type of drive shafts, toll stations can accurately classify vehicles and charge according to the prescribed rates, avoiding charging disputes caused by incorrect axle identification and ensuring the fairness and transparency of charging.

The GVTI video vehicle recognition device can work stably in harsh environments such as rainy, snowy, and foggy days, with high recognition rates and easy installation. The product mainly consists of a front camera, a rear camera, a panoramic body camera, a vehicle model recognizer, and an automatic lighting system. It integrates image acquisition, image processing, image capture, high-definition vehicle recording, vehicle feature detection, license plate recognition, vehicle model classification, and axle number recognition. The system uses intelligent video vehicle feature analysis algorithms to achieve automatic recognition and classification of vehicle models.The vehicle separation rate, axle number recognition accuracy, and axle type recognition accuracy are all greater than 99%.

The advantages of laser vehicle detection technology include significantly higher detection accuracy than similar non-contact detection technologies such as microwave ultrasound, video, etc. It has strong anti-interference ability, easy installation and maintenance, only requires the installation of poles or simple door frames, low maintenance costs, and easy system upgrades. Only upgrading the processing algorithm can adapt to future new vehicle models without the need to improve the hardware platform of the system.

The laser traffic investigation system independently developed by G-TEK achieves effective integration of traffic flow, vehicle types, speed and other information, comprehensively grasps the road operation status, and provides accurate data sources for the traffic information release system. In addition to vehicle type discrimination,this system can also achieve functions such as motor vehicle flow statistics, contour detection, speed detection, and time occupancy statistics. It has high cost-effectiveness and can be quickly deployed in various road environments.

The holographic overloading control detection system independently developed by G-TEK Sensor is based on high-performance image level LiDAR and super strong algorithm perception ability, reconstructing the 3D profile of the vehicles, holographic perception of road condition information, realizing the detection of length, width, and height of vehicles in the covered lane, identification of cheating vehicles (S-shaped driving, reverse driving, and cross lane driving, etc.), vehicle triggering, traffic flow statistics, and vehicle speed detection functions. Suitable for non site law enforcement on national and provincial highways, ordinary roads, urban expressways, highway entrance overloading control, toll plaza overloading control and other non-stop overloading detection scenarios.
